Self Assessment and Computer Requirements

A very common misconception is that online courses are easier. Actually, they are more difficult in that you must have additional skills like time management in order to succeed.

Do you have what it takes to be a successful online student?
Answer this self-assessment questionnaire...

OASIS is an additional online assessment for students pursuing courses on the Internet. Visitors may take brief quizzes to help determine whether study habits and learning styles are well suited for online education. Brief tutorials on communications technologies are also available.

Computer Requirements

To succeed in an online course at Highland, you should have regular, easy access to a computer that meets the following specifications:

Operating System: Windows XP or Vista or Mac OS System 8.1 or higher Internet Connection: 36k Modem or higher (recommended) Web Browser: Microsoft Explorer 5.0 or higher (preferred).

Memory: 32 Mg or higher (recommended)

Monitor Resolution: Bigger is better. Courses look best at 800 x 600 and up.

Multimedia: A CD-ROM, speakers, or video card may be required for your course. Check with your instructor or read the course information page. Other Software: At minimum, a word processing program able to save files in RTF format. Examples: Microsoft Word, Microsoft Works, WordPad, Recent versions of WordPerfect. 

Moodle requires that Java is installed and that cookies are enabled.

Some of the Moodle pages may have content that requires a plug-in or other software to be viewed. Below is a list of recommended plug-ins and links to locations where you can download them. These are not necessary to use the Moodle system, but are recommended.
